Kia Rio MOT pass rate: 75.4% (95,713 tests, 2025)

The Kia Rio passed 75.4% of its 95,713 MOT tests in 2025 — 2.1 points below the UK average of 77.5%. The median tested example was 11 years old with 62,948 miles on the clock.

What fails most on the Kia Rio

Across failed and rectified tests in 2025, these vehicle systems produced the most defects on the Rio:

#SystemDefects recordedShare
1Brakes12,56222.1%
2Suspension11,09119.5%
3Lamps, reflectors and electrical equipment10,65418.7%
4Tyres8,13414.3%
5Visibility5,0448.9%
6Steering4,5408.0%

Pre-MOT checklist for Rio owners

Based on the failure profile above, ten minutes with a torch before your test removes the most likely fail items:

  • Feel for a spongy pedal or pulling to one side; check pad wear through the wheel spokes if visible
  • Bounce each corner and listen for clonks over speed bumps — suspension is this model’s (and the UK’s) top failure system
  • Walk round with all lights on: one blown bulb is the most avoidable fail there is
  • Check tread with the 20p test and inspect sidewalls for cracking — tyres close to the limit are the country’s most common advisory
  • Replace smeared wiper blades and top up washer fluid — both are test items

Rio pass rate by registration year

Lower age-adjusted outliers to inspect carefully: 2007, 2008, 2011. Strongest age-adjusted years: 2017, 2018. Full ranking and method: Kia Rio years to avoid.

Registration yearTestsPass rateVs same-ageMedian mileage
2006 2,757 60.0% -4.5 pts 87,564
2007 3,469 59.7% -5.4 pts 88,383
2008 5,925 59.3% -5.8 pts 87,319
2009 13,989 63.0% -3.4 pts 79,862
2010 17,807 62.9% -4.5 pts 81,509
2011 20,178 62.9% -6.3 pts 78,526
2012 26,550 66.7% -4.5 pts 81,427
2013 29,323 68.8% -4.5 pts 73,408
2014 32,520 73.2% -2.6 pts 65,872
2015 33,641 80.7% +2.0 pts 56,343
2016 26,134 82.8% +1.4 pts 48,747
2017 23,889 86.3% +2.3 pts 44,997
2018 16,876 88.7% +2.3 pts 36,870
2019 14,312 89.3% +0.9 pts 29,112
2020 9,279 91.1% +1.1 pts 23,239
2021 4,276 92.3% +1.9 pts 22,610
2022 3,010 93.1% +1.8 pts 20,928
